TSOCW 505
Introduction to Social Welfare Research
University of Washington-Tacoma Campus ·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Overview of research processes and methods in social work in order to interpret and perform practice-based research. Introduction to the principles and skills needed to evaluate one's own practice. Emphasizes critical understanding of the empirical literature; the development of useful and appropriate questions about social work practice, strategies and techniques for conducting practice research, and applying research findings to practice.
